Alex Telles hints at Manchester United stay amid exit talk

Alex Telles, who has been linked with Roma and Inter Milan, suggests that he will not be leaving Manchester United this summer.

Alex Telles has suggested that he will not be leaving Manchester United this summer.

The 28-year-old made 24 appearances for the Red Devils during the 2020-21 campaign but only featured on nine occasions in the Premier League due to Luke Shaw's form at left-back.

There have been suggestions that the Brazil international could leave Old Trafford, with Roma and Inter Milan said to have contacted the 20-time English champions to discuss a loan move.

However, Telles has hinted that he will spend the 2021-22 campaign with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's side rather than move on in search of regular action.

"It's a pleasure to be at Manchester United coming into my second season," Telles told Man United's official website. "Last season, we came really close to winning trophies, so we go into this next season with a lot of desire and I really want to show my work and my value here at the club."

Telles is currently in pre-season training with the Red Devils and is expected to feature in their first friendly of the summer against Championship side Derby County on Sunday afternoon.
